Output 9208fb93606f9a07663313c3e6073127ba3213cba70a35a0a27316e38f89843a:3

value
42709563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d84fd0b6102debc2419a5046d697acea322f6e3 OP_EQUAL
address
MRBFFtLfoCyXq6VRyCw1SGoDVgu7QfS8yF
transaction
9208fb93606f9a07663313c3e6073127ba3213cba70a35a0a27316e38f89843a
spent
true